| Remarks | I was driving around 11pm Monday June 17, 2024 and saw a bright fireball slowly moving cross the sky as I drove N on La Canñada in Green Valley, AZ. It was larger and slower than a shooting star so I wondered if it was a satellite, but it was too bright and had an orange tail trailing. I pulled over and watched. After about 10 seconds it started fading and petered out, disappearing in a slow flicker. |
